Using a Moving Checklist Your Roadmap to a Smooth Transition

In the chaos of moving, it's easy to miss important details. A comprehensive moving checklist can serve as your guide. It helps manage timelines, tasks, and decisions, ensuring everything necessary is handled promptly.

This not only streamlines the process but also reduces stress, aiding in a smoother transition.

The Importance of Labeling Boxes Enhancing Efficiency and Reducing Errors

Labeling your moving boxes can greatly improve the efficiency of your move. Clear labels indicate where each box should go in your new home, reducing unpacking time and stress.

This leads to a more organized move and helps quickly identify essential items.

Organizing and Protecting Important Documents Ensuring Security and Peace of Mind

In the hustle of packing, important documents can often be overlooked. Organizing and protecting these papers ensures they are secure and readily available.

Having quick access to your critical documents gives peace of mind and shields them from potential damage or loss.

Maintaining Open Communication with Movers Fostering Efficiency and Clarity

Good communication with your professional movers is crucial for a hassle-free move. Regular updates, clear expectations, and confirming arrangements prevent misunderstandings and delays.

Effective communication ensures a seamless and efficient move, with everyone understanding their roles and responsibilities.

Gathering Essential Moving Supplies

Having the right moving supplies is crucial. Items like sturdy boxes, packing tape, bubble wrap, and markers protect and organize your belongings.

Assemble these materials before you start packing to streamline the process and ensure items are well-protected.

The Role of Professional Movers

Professional movers ease the stress of moving. Their expertise in handling and packing belongings, along with their experience in logistics, provides peace of mind.

Hiring professionals ensures safe transit of your belongings and allows you to focus on other essential aspects of relocating.

Developing a Moving Day Itinerary

An itinerary for moving day helps manage time effectively. By detailing tasks, timetables, and responsibilities, you can ensure a smoother transition.

Having a plan in place cultivates efficiency and reduces stress during the move.

Effective Labeling and Organization of Personal Items

Organizing your personal items is key to an easier move. Group items together, use storage solutions, and label everything clearly.

This makes packing and unpacking quicker and makes settling into your new home more seamless.

Utility Notification and Address Change

Transitioning utilities and updating your address are crucial steps. Notify providers, update addresses, and set up mail forwarding to ensure services are uninterrupted.

Managing these aspects comprehensively ensures bills and packages reach their destination and official records are current.

Settling In After Your Move

Successfully moving your belongings is just the beginning. Unpacking and settling into your new environment is equally important. Here are strategies to make your transition seamless and stress-free.

Unpacking Essentials First

After the move, start by unpacking essential items like toiletries, kitchen necessities, and clothing. Resuming a semblance of normal life quickly can help you feel more settled. Organize your spaces thoughtfully, balancing speed with deliberation.

Establish Routines in the First Week

During the initial days in your new home, work on setting up new routines. Get familiar with local amenities like grocery stores, public transportation, and local attractions. The quicker you adapt, the more at home you will feel.

Update Your Address

Notify all necessary parties of your new address. This includes utility providers, banks, insurance companies, and the DMV. Keeping everyone updated helps prevent future mishaps or confusion.

Maintenance and Update Ensuring a Comfortable Home Life

After settling in, it's important to focus on long-term tasks to maintain a safe, functional, and comfortable environment. Below are some crucial aspects worth considering after moving into your new home.

Essential Home Maintenance Safeguarding Your Living Space

Regular home maintenance is crucial in preserving and enhancing the comfort and value of your living space. From updating safety measures such as smoke detectors and security systems to regular cleaning and upkeep, these tasks ensure a safe and pleasant living environment.

Insurance Update Adapting Coverage to Your New Home

After moving, it's important to review and update your insurance policies, if necessary. Depending on your new home's location and features, certain coverage may need to be added or modified. Timely updates to the insurance policies ensure that your home and belongings are properly protected.

Energy Efficient Measures Choosing Sustainability

Consider implementing energy-efficient measures in your new home, such as using LED lights, energy-saving appliances, and properly insulating doors and windows. Besides reducing your environmental footprint, such measures can also result in significant savings on utility bills.

Peripheral Services Aligning with the New Environment

Be it changing your internet service provider for better speed or subscribing to a new newspaper or magazine, peripheral services often need realignment after moving. These changes will further boost your new home living experience closer to daily routine and normalcy.

Plan for Home Improvements Personalizing Your Space

Home improvements like painting, installing additional fixtures, or garden landscaping can go a long way in personalizing your new living space. Creating a timeline for desired improvements helps in planning resources and managing these projects efficiently.

Creating Emergency Plans Prioritizing Safety

Finally, ensure you have a plan for emergencies. From knowing the quickest route to the nearest hospital to having a streamlined evacuation process in case of fire, planning for emergencies enhances the safety and wellbeing of all household members.
